Food Scientist Department: R&d Experimental Location: Defiance, OH Start Your Application (https://apply.hrmdirect.com/resumedirect/ApplyOnline/Apply.aspx?req\_id=3359054&source=3359054-CJB-0) COMPANY OVERVIEW: Balchem Corporation develops, manufactures, and markets specialty ingredients that improve and enhance the health and well-being of life on the planet, providing state-of-the-art solutions and the finest quality products for a range of industries worldwide. Our corporate headquarters located in Montvale, New Jersey, with a broad network of sales offices, manufacturing sites, and R&D centers, primarily located in the US and Europe. Founded in 1967, Balchem is a publicly traded company (NASDAQ - -BCPC-) with annual revenues over $922 million and a market cap exceeding $5.0 billion. The company consists of three business segments: Human Nutrition & Health; Animal Nutrition & Health; and Specialty Products. The Human Nutrition & Health segment delivers customized food and beverage ingredient systems, as well as key nutrients into a variety of applications across the food, supplement, and pharmaceutical industries. The Animal Nutrition & Health segment manufactures and supplies products to numerous animal health markets. Through Specialty Products, Balchem provides specialty-packaged chemicals for use in healthcare and other industries, also providing chelated minerals to the micronutrient agricultural market. Balchem employs 1,300 people worldwide who are engaged in diverse activities, committed to developing the company into global market leadership positions.
